The Growth of Online Gaming
Online gaming traces its origins to the early days of the internet, where simple multiplayer games emerged on platforms like MUDs (multi-user dungeons) and text-based adventures. However, it wasn’t until the 1990s and early 2000s that online gaming truly began to take off, thanks to the advent of broadband internet. Games like World of Warcraft and Counter-Strike attracted dedicated fanbases, offering a more interactive and social experience compared to traditional single-player games.
Today, online gaming has reached new heights, with games spanning across genres like first-person shooters, role-playing games, and sports simulations. Some of the most popular online games—such as Fortnite, League of Legends, Call of Duty, and Minecraft—have brought in millions of players from diverse backgrounds, all seeking to engage in virtual worlds.

The Emergence of Esports
Esports is a booming industry that has transformed online gaming into a professional career path for many individuals. Professional gamers now train for hours a day, competing in high-stakes tournaments with lucrative prize pools. Esports organizations, sponsorships, and broadcasting deals have made it possible for players to turn their passion for gaming into a profession.
The rise of streaming platforms such as Twitch has given esports players a direct way to engage with fans, while major game publishers continue to host global tournaments. The esports community has created a subculture within the broader gaming world, with fans showing support for their favorite teams, players, and games. This development has raised the profile of online gaming, making it a mainstream form of entertainment.

Challenges and Concerns in Online Gaming
Despite its many benefits, online gaming does face several challenges. One of the most significant concerns is the issue of online toxicity, where players can encounter harassment, trolling, or other negative behavior. Many game developers and platforms are implementing new systems to address this, such as reporting tools, moderation systems, and stricter community guidelines.
Another issue is the potential for excessive gaming. With games designed to be highly engaging and rewarding, players can sometimes spend hours online, leading to health concerns such as eye strain, poor posture, or even gaming addiction. It’s important for players to maintain a healthy balance and set boundaries when it comes to gaming.
The Future of Online Gaming
Looking ahead, the future of online gaming is exciting and full of possibilities. Virtual reality (VR) and augmented reality (AR) are two technologies that have the potential to revolutionize the way we experience games. With immersive VR headsets and AR-enabled devices, players could step directly into their favorite games, creating a level of immersion that was previously unimaginable.
Cloud gaming services like Google Stadia, Xbox Cloud Gaming, and NVIDIA GeForce Now promise to make gaming more accessible by allowing players to stream games directly to their devices without the need for powerful hardware. This will democratize access to high-quality games, enabling players to enjoy AAA titles without investing in expensive consoles or PCs.
Additionally, advancements in art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ning are expected to enhance gameplay experiences, offering more dynamic, responsive, and adaptive environments for players. AI-driven narratives and characters could offer unique, ever-evolving storylines that change based on player decisions.
